Identify the first question and options
The first question asks: "Which type of fibrous joint is found between bones of the cranium?"
The visible options are:
- synchondrosis
- synovial
- syndesmosis
- suture
We apply the Skull Sutures and Foramina and Joint Classification concepts. Cranial bones are held together by tight, interlocking fibrous joints known as sutures.
Identify the second question and options
The second question is labeled "Question 67" and asks: "Which of the following is NOT a function of joints?"
The visible options are:
- Joints provide stability.
- Joints allow long bones to lengthen.
- All joints allow a wide variety and range of motion.
- Joints enable movement.
We apply the Joint Classification and Skeletal System Functions concepts.
- Joints definitely provide stability (e.g., sutures in the skull) and enable movement (e.g., synovial joints).
- Epiphyseal plates are temporary cartilaginous joints (synchondroses) that allow long bones to lengthen during growth.
- However, not all joints allow a wide variety and range of motion; synarthrotic joints (like sutures) allow no movement at all. Therefore, this statement is false and is the correct answer to the "NOT" question.
